Sarah Bassett ( See also: Sarah Proctor -- Complaint .) (Indictment v. Sarah Bassett) Province of the Massachusetts Bay in New England Essex Ano RR & Reginae Gulielmi & Mariae Angliae &c Quarto Anoq'e Dom. 1692 The Jurors for o'r Sov'r lord & Lady the King & Queen pr'sent The Sarah Bassett wife of William Bassett of Lyn in the County of Essex aforesaid Upon or about the 23'rd day of May last Anno: 1692 aforsaid And Divers other Days & Times as well before as after Certaine Detestable Arts Called Witchcraft & Sorceries Wickedly Mallitiously & felloniously hath used practised & Exercised at & in the Towne of Salem, in the County of Essex aforesaid Upon & Against One Mary Walcott of Salem Single Woman By Which Wicked Arts The Said Mary Walcott is Tortured aflicted Tormented Consumed Wasted & Pined the Day & yeare aforesaid & Divers other Days & times as well before as Contrary to the peace of o'r Sov'r lord & lady the King & Queen their Crowne & Dignity & the Laws in that Case made & provided Wittness An Putnam Marcy lewis (Reverse) Ignoramus *Robert Payne foreman Salem Court 3 January 169⅔ ( Suffolk Court Records Case No. 2701 |
